Emergency Water Extraction

Emergency water extraction is a critical step in the water damage restoration process. It involves quickly removing the water from the affected area to prevent further damage and promote drying. Our team uses specialized equipment to extract the water, including wet/dry vacuums and pumps.

Structural Drying Process

The structural drying process involves using specialized equipment to dry the affected areas, including walls, floors, and ceilings. Our team uses desiccants, dehumidifiers, and fans to speed up the drying process and prevent further damage.

Water Damage Restoration: DIY vs. Professional Help

Situation DIY? Call a Pro? Why
Small sink overflow on tile floor Yes No You can likely handle a small sink overflow on your own with some basic cleaning supplies.
Flooded basement with standing water No Yes Standing water in a basement can lead to mold growth and structural damage, making it essential to call a professional for help.
Wet drywall behind cabinets No Yes Wet drywall can be difficult to dry on your own, and can lead to mold growth and structural damage if not handled properly.

Water Damage Restoration Cost In The 31003 Area

The cost of water damage restoration in the 31003 area can vary widely depending on the severity and scope of the damage. Our estimates are free and no-obligation, and we’ll work with you to find out the best course of action for your property.

Service Typical Price Range What Affects Cost
Emergency Water Extraction $500 – $2,500 The cost of emergency water extraction depends on the amount of water involved and the complexity of the job.
Structural Drying Process $1,000 – $5,000 The cost of structural drying depends on the size of the affected area and the amount of equipment needed.
